What is the Employment Practices Liability Insurance Application?
The Employment Practices Liability Insurance Application is essential for businesses seeking EPLI coverage. This application provides a comprehensive overview of Employment Practices Liability Insurance (EPLI) and outlines its significance for business protection. The application is a necessary step for obtaining coverage, ensuring that organizations can guard against employment-related risks.
This process is vital for businesses to secure EPLI, as it requires detailed information about their operations, human resources practices, and prior claims history. Completing the application accurately is key to facilitating timely and effective coverage.
Purpose and Benefits of the Employment Practices Liability Insurance Application
The Employment Practices Liability Insurance Application serves to highlight the rationale behind EPLI. It meticulously outlines the risks businesses might face, such as wrongful termination, discrimination, and harassment claims. By utilizing this application, companies can better protect themselves against these legal challenges.
One of the significant benefits of applying for EPLI is the financial security it provides. Having this insurance can save businesses from devastating legal costs and settlements while promoting better workplace practices and employee relations.
Who Needs the Employment Practices Liability Insurance Application?
Various types of businesses and organizations should consider applying for the Employment Practices Liability Insurance Application. Companies with employees—regardless of size—should take steps to mitigate the risk of employment-related claims. Industries not typically covered by general liability insurance often specifically require EPLI.
Factors influencing the need for employment practices liability insurance include company size, employee turnover rates, and prior employment-related claims. Organizations in highly regulated industries or with substantial employee interaction are particularly vulnerable and should prioritize obtaining this coverage.
Eligibility Criteria for the Employment Practices Liability Insurance Application
To be eligible for the Employment Practices Liability Insurance Application, organizations must meet several criteria. Key requirements often include the need for detailed information about the business structure, prior insurance coverage, and employee demographics.
-
General eligibility criteria typically require businesses to have established HR policies.
-
Applicants must provide loss history, highlighting any previous claims related to employment practices.
-
Information regarding the number of employees, contractors, and employment practices must be detailed.
Proper preparation of these details is crucial for a successful application process, as it helps insurers assess risk and provide appropriate coverage.

Common Errors and How to Avoid Them When Submitting the Employment Practices Liability Insurance Application
When filling out the Employment Practices Liability Insurance Application, applicants often encounter frequent mistakes. Recognizing and addressing these common errors can enhance the accuracy of the submission process. Common pitfalls include:
-
Omitting crucial details about past claims and loss history.
-
Inaccurate employee information, leading to misrepresentation of risk.
-
Neglecting to review the form for completeness and accuracy before submission.
Thoroughly reviewing the application helps mitigate these issues, increasing the likelihood of successful approval.

What are the eligibility requirements for this insurance application?
Eligibility for the Employment Practices Liability Insurance (EPLI) application generally requires that the applicant is a business operating in the US with employees. Specific insurance policies may dictate additional criteria based on industry and employee count.
What is the deadline for submitting the EPLI application?
Deadlines for the EPLI application can vary depending on the insurance provider's policy renewal cycles or application periods. It's advisable to check directly with your provider for specific submission timelines.
How do I submit the completed EPLI application?
Completed applications can typically be submitted by uploading them via an online portal or emailing them to your insurance broker. Ensure you follow the specific submission guidelines provided by your insurer.
What supporting documents are required with the application?
Commonly required supporting documents include prior insurance declarations, a summary of employee policies, and any relevant documentation detailing previous loss history. Check with your insurance provider for specific requirements.
What mistakes should I avoid when filling out the EPLI application?
Common mistakes include omitting required information, providing inaccurate employee data, and failing to sign the application. Always review your completed form thoroughly to mitigate these issues.
How long does processing take for the EPLI application?
Processing times for the Employment Practices Liability Insurance application can vary. Typically, expect a response within a few business days, although more complex inquiries may take longer.
Can I modify the application after submission?
In most cases, once an application is submitted, changes can only be made by requesting an amendment through your insurer. It's best to ensure all information is accurate before submitting.
